Making a small URL provider is a fascinating project that consists of various facets of computer software enhancement, together with Internet growth, database management, and API design and style. This is an in depth overview of The subject, by using a deal with the essential parts, issues, and finest techniques involved with creating a URL shortener.

1. Introduction to URL Shortening
URL shortening is a way on the web during which an extended URL may be transformed right into a shorter, extra manageable type. This shortened URL redirects to the original lengthy URL when frequented. Products and services like Bitly and TinyURL are very well-regarded samples of URL shorteners. The necessity for URL shortening arose with the arrival of social websites platforms like Twitter, the place character restrictions for posts built it tricky to share very long URLs.

Outside of social websites, URL shorteners are useful in marketing campaigns, e-mail, and printed media exactly where prolonged URLs is usually cumbersome.

two. Core Parts of the URL Shortener
A URL shortener typically consists of the following parts:

Website Interface: Here is the entrance-conclude part in which people can enter their prolonged URLs and obtain shortened versions. It may be an easy kind with a Website.
Databases: A databases is important to keep the mapping involving the first extensive URL plus the shortened version. Databases like MySQL, PostgreSQL, or NoSQL choices like MongoDB can be utilized.
Redirection Logic: This is actually the backend logic that normally takes the shorter URL and redirects the consumer towards the corresponding long URL. This logic will likely be carried out in the world wide web server or an software layer.
API: A lot of URL shorteners present an API making sure that third-party programs can programmatically shorten URLs and retrieve the first extended URLs.
3. Developing the URL Shortening Algorithm
The crux of the URL shortener lies in its algorithm for converting a long URL into a brief a single. A number of methods is often utilized, like:

Hashing: The lengthy URL may be hashed into a fixed-dimension string, which serves since the small URL. Even so, hash collisions (unique URLs leading to the identical hash) must be managed.
Base62 Encoding: A person popular technique is to implement Base62 encoding (which uses sixty two people: 0-nine, A-Z, plus a-z) on an integer ID. The ID corresponds on the entry from the databases. This technique makes certain that the limited URL is as limited as is possible.
Random String Technology: A different technique is always to create a random string of a fixed length (e.g., six figures) and Examine if it’s currently in use during the databases. If not, it’s assigned towards the extensive URL.
4. Database Administration
The databases schema for the URL shortener is usually straightforward, with two primary fields:

ID: A singular identifier for each URL entry.
Extensive URL: The first URL that needs to be shortened.
Brief URL/Slug: The shorter Model in the URL, frequently saved as a singular string.
Along with these, you might want to store metadata including the creation date, expiration day, and the amount of moments the brief URL has been accessed.

5. Managing Redirection
Redirection can be a crucial Component of the URL shortener's operation. Each time a person clicks on a short URL, the company ought to rapidly retrieve the initial URL from the database and redirect the person utilizing an HTTP 301 (lasting redirect) or 302 (temporary redirect) status code.

General performance is essential right here, as the procedure need to be approximately instantaneous. Tactics like databases indexing and caching (e.g., working with Redis or Memcached) might be used to speed up the retrieval system.

6. Protection Considerations
Protection is an important problem in URL shorteners:

Malicious URLs: A URL shortener is usually abused to spread malicious inbound links. Implementing URL validation, blacklisting, or integrating with third-occasion stability providers to examine URLs in advance of shortening them can mitigate this threat.
Spam Prevention: Fee restricting and CAPTCHA can stop abuse by spammers trying to create Countless shorter URLs.
seven. Scalability
As the URL shortener grows, it may have to manage a lot of URLs and redirect requests. This demands a scalable architecture, maybe involving load balancers, dispersed databases, and microservices.

Load Balancing: Distribute traffic throughout multiple servers to handle high loads.
Dispersed Databases: Use databases which can scale horizontally, like Cassandra or MongoDB.
Microservices: Different fears like URL shortening, analytics, and redirection into distinctive products and services to further improve scalability and maintainability.
eight. Analytics
URL shorteners typically supply analytics to track how frequently a brief URL is clicked, the place the targeted traffic is coming from, and also other beneficial metrics. This calls for logging Every single redirect and possibly integrating with analytics platforms.
